Командная строка PDF Reader

5935
C. Ross

Есть ли программа командной строки для Linux, которая позволит мне читать текст PDF-файлов? Я хочу жить с отсутствием фотографий.

14

5 ответов на вопрос

12
Suppressingfire

В Ubuntu есть несколько инструментов pdf2text. Например, пакет poppler-utils содержит /usr/bin/pdftotext.

4
ricbax

Как открыть файл PDF в Linux / FreeBSD (в нижней части статьи вы найдете варианты, которые вы ищете)

3
Colonel Panic

pdf2txt.pyиз проекта Python PDFMiner .

3
Terry Wang

Затура - это инструмент, который вы ищете => http://pwmt.org/projects/zathura/

Для Ubuntu и Arch Linux просто используйте инструменты управления пакетами apt-get install zathuraили pacman -S zathuraдля установки.

Чтобы просмотреть PDF в CLI / Terminals, просто запустите zathura /path/to

ПРИМЕЧАНИЕ : zathuraзависит от клиентских библиотек x11, без них не может работать. Поэтому, если вы подключаетесь к удаленному хосту и запускаете zathuraего на нем, вам нужно будет выполнить пересылку X11 (что означает, что вам нужно запустить X-сервер - Ubuntu Desktop подойдет).

1
alko989

Можно использовать less PDFFILE.pdf, который показывает текст PDF. Это требует pdftotextот xpdf. Я думаю, что это хорошо работает для PDF с большим количеством текста.

Кроме того, если вы хотите быть в состоянии видеть фактический файл PDF (в низком качестве), вы можете использовать FBI, то линукс фреймбуфера ImageViewer.

sudo fbi PDFFILE.pdf 

Небольшая проблема в том, что для этого нужны права root.

Похожие вопросы